Welcome to the TideScope widget team. TideScope renders seven-day tide tables for the Harborline coastal app, pulling predictions from the Mooncrest service every six hours. The widget itself is stateless; all tide curves and station metadata live in the tidewatch database, which also caches interpolation results. For this week's sync, please make sure you can run the widget locally against staging before Thursday, since Priya is demoing the new station picker. To connect your local instance, use the connection string below.

database URL for bahop-yagep: mssql://sildor_svc:35ha7jz@db-fb6d.nelvrodyn.example:5432/casath

## SQL Linting

All SQL files at Bramblegate must pass `sqlcheck` before merge. Rules enforce uppercase keywords, explicit column lists (no `SELECT *`), and snake_case identifiers. The linter validates schema references against a live shadow database, so it needs network access during CI and local runs. Before your first run, configure the linter's schema probe with the connection string below.

primary connection of fajog-bageg = clickhouse://tamion_svc:0nS8bDSETpHjj2@db-cbc5.nelvrocorp.example:5432/nordor

Meeting notes — Tape rotation, Norloch warehouse

Attendees: shift leads, ops. Weekly off-site tape run moves to Tuesdays. Staging safe stays locked until courier arrival. No tapes released without a matching manifest line. Two misroutes last quarter — stop signing blind. Shift lead owns the log entry, not the driver. One open item: revised hand-over procedure. For the Tuesday courier, the confidential hand-over instruction is below.

drop instructions, hahip-badug: the quenox ralath courier leaves the kaseth fraiel rusiel tameth belys istdor ralion giliel ledger at gate 7830 under passcode 165413

# Flaglight Rollouts — Approvals

Quick version for on-call: any rollout touching more than 5% of traffic needs an approval in Flaglight before the ramp continues. Kill switches don't need approval — just flip them and note it in the incident channel. Scheduled ramps pause automatically if error budget burns hot. If you're stuck at 2 a.m. with a pending approval, there's one person authorized to override, and that's the approver below.

account owner for tagep-bafof: Norael Gilax Juleth